the steering servo on my savage 25 does'ent work i had a look at it and the motor still works but one of the clogs has be worn away is it a good idea to put metal clogs in instead of the plastic ones or shell i justed buy a new servo.
 
CLogs?

I would just upgrade to a Ball bearing Metal geared servo with a High output torque rating

Jon
 
Yeah, you need a metal gear - high torque servo. I wouldn't even bother trying to switch out gears and rebuilding it. You will be better off buying a new one.
 
It will work, but it is not really a very good servo, nor does it have metal gears.

I run the Hitec 5645mg digital high torque servo for my steering, it works great.
